Jason Halliburton is a Senior Financial Advisor and Senior Portfolio Advisor in the Global Wealth and Investment Management division at Merrill Lynch Wealth Management in Atlanta/Buckhead. He focuses on serving the wealth management needs of business owners, senior executives, and entrepreneurs, helping them navigate complex financial requirements to balance professional and personal goals. Halliburton and his team develop tailored strategies to pursue clients' investment objectives, utilizing Merrill and approved third-party investment managers’ strategies, funds, or portfolios.
Before joining Merrill Lynch, Halliburton worked at an Atlanta-based boutique private equity firm specializing in acquiring and growing lower middle-market service companies with annual revenues between $50 and $250 million. His expertise includes executive compensation, family wealth management, legacy planning, liquidity management, portfolio management, small business strategies, sports and entertainment, tax minimization, and retirement income.
Halliburton holds a Bachelor's Degree from the University System of Georgia and carries the Personal Investment Advisor (PIA) designation. He is actively involved in professional and community organizations, including the Corporate Cabinet of The Woodruff Arts Center, Merrill’s NextGen Leadership Council (Digital Committee co-chair), and the 100 Black Men of Atlanta. He also serves as a Graduate Mentor at Georgia State University’s Robinson College of Business and is a Legacy Advisor for Children’s Healthcare of Atlanta.
